The Very Popular Theatre Company is a Newcastle based company with a mission to bridge the gap between community theatre and professional theatre in the Hunter region.
Established in 2006, its aim was to produce live theatre events of a decidedly 'popular' style, including comedy, farce, vaudeville, music hall and musical theatre. The Very Popular Theatre Company now exists with an unstoppable force of dramatic energy, popular modern repertoire, reimagined classics, and the occasional jazz hand!
